  • /selectedLayer/mapping/topLeft/x to move corner on X at 12px.
  • /selectedLayer/mapping/topLeft to move corner at.
  • /selectedLayer/rotation to rotate at 90°.
  • /selectedLayer/position/y to move on Y at 21px (short form is /selectedLayer/y).
  • /selectedLayer/position/x to move on X at 12px (short form is /selectedLayer/x).
  • /selectedLayer/position/xy to move at (short form is /selectedLayer/xy).

    If you want to quickly test OSC, simply open a Terminal and type the following command to change the opacity of the selected layer to 50% 👍Įcho -n "/selectedLayer/opacity 0.5" | nc -4u -w1 127.0.0.1 5000 Test/Opacity is the same as /test/opacity Lastly, Millumin's OSC API is case insensitive : 🔥 However, feedback messages will always have the /millumin prefix. millumin/test/opacity is the same as /test/opacity To control Millumin, it is up to you to use /millumin prefix : 🔥 Keep in mind that in most OSC softwares or libraries, address and arguments are defined separately. Įxample to set the opacity to 75%, of the layer named "test" : In brief, an OSC message has 2 parts : the /address and the. See this tutorial.Ĭreating an OSC message is simple, please refer to the Developer-Kit to get examples in many technologies. This protocol is supported by many applications on computers or mobile devices.įor example, by TouchOSC or OpenStageControl. It also sends messages (see feedback section). Millumin uses OSC messages to receive orders : for TouchOSC layouts, or to create an application that collaborates with Millumin. OSC is a communication protocol that works over the network.
